This year the Happy Place Books Foundation is thrilled to receive requests from Salvation Army Ray and Joan Kroc Corps Community Centers in New Jersey and Ohio to provide Gingerboy’s Search for Christmas as a Christmas gift to the families they serve, including a new Spanish translation for Spanish-speaking families.
“The Kroc Centers operate within the mission of the Salvation Army, providing facilities, programs and services that encourage positive living, offer life-changing experiences for children and adults, strengthen families, and enrich the lives of seniors with the goal of uplifting individuals and benefiting communities in need.” – The ‘ECONOMIC HALO EFFECT’ of the Ray and Joan Kroc Corps and Community Center: A Report to the Salvation Army, Partners for Sacred Places and McClanahan Associates, Inc., April 2015, p. 6.
